Production Supervisor, Multiple Shifts - Dardanelle Plant (Dardanelle, AR) at Tyson Foods
About the role
Job Details: Summary:
The Production Supervisor role within the Poultry Division is responsible for maintaining high production, quality, and yields while ensuring the safest working environment possible. Responsibilities encompass a deep understanding and control of the production process, accurate record keeping, overseeing line maintenance, and staffing, and ensuring compliance with regulatory standards.

PublicTyson Foods, Inc. is an American multinational corporation based in Springdale, Arkansas that operates in the food industry. The company is the world's second-largest processor and marketer of chicken, beef, and pork after JBS S.A. It is the largest meat company in America.
